Job Category: Academic Staff Employment Type: Regular Job Profile: Marketing Specialist Job Summary: The Undergraduate Engagement Specialist will work with the Wisconsin School of Business Marketing and Strategic Communications team as the primary strategist of communications to current students within the undergraduate program. This position will collaborate with WSB Undergraduate Program offices to market all programs and services to current admitted, certificate, and pre-business undergraduate students. This person will build and execute communication plans, including writing, editing, and publishing content for a variety of channels to deliver important messages to students and to strengthen the Trusted to Lead brand within the program. This position will manage the undergraduate social media channels, including the @wisconsinbusinessbadgers Instagram channel, inclusive of content planning, content creation, posting, community management, and analytics tracking. The person will oversee the undergraduate social media and design intern and the undergraduate social media ambassadors. Key Job Responsibilities: Collects, analyzes, prepares, summarizes, and disseminates data and trends relevant to ongoing or future marketing activities Develops, implements, and maintains strategic marketing plans based on research and established strategies Develops, implements, and disseminates marketing materials through various communication mediums utilizing appropriate technologies and techniques Department: Wisconsin School of Business, Marketing and Strategic Communications Compensation: The minimum salary for the position is $65,000. Actual starting salary will be based on experience and qualifications. The employee in this position can expect to receive benefits such as generous vacation, holidays, and paid time off; competitive insurances and savings accounts; retirement benefits. Benefits information can be found at ( https://hr.wisc.edu/benefits/ ). Required Qualifications: Minimum 2 years of social media management in higher-education Knowledge of the student experience and communication needs of a business school Preferred Qualifications: Hands-on experience conceptualizing, filming, and editing high-engagement short-form video content tailored for platforms such as TikTok, Instagram Reels, and YouTube Shorts (proficiency with CapCut, Adobe Premiere Pro, or native platform editing suites preferred). Proficiency with visual design platforms like Canva or Adobe Express. Experience training, scheduling, and supervising student staff, including task delegation, content review, and ongoing mentorship, and collaborating with a cross-functional team p. Excellent written and verbal communication skills and ability to manage project timelines and deadlines Education: Bachelor’s degree Required; focus in marketing or related field How to Apply: Click the "Apply" button to start the application process.
